Originally Posted by tovo
My tour group organizer says I have to show vaccine to get there but have to get tested before coming back. I have to quarantine if I test positive. Quarantine hotel rooms are my responsibility.
I own my own business and it would be a pain quarateening in germany. If you were me, would you go or wait till next year?
Assume you are returning home to USA?

This is kind of a decision only you can make. There is a non-zero chance that you will test positive, so you have to factor in that risk.

There is also the chance that pre-arrival tests to come back to the USA will be dropped by September.
There is also the chance that another surge/outbreak causes disruptions to the 'fest as well.

September is a long ways off yet in Covid terms.
I am planning to attend, but am able to mitigate risk by working remotely and have flexible travel arrangments.
